我正在尝试使用 Slick2d 编写一个基本游戏,我正在使用 Tiled tilemap 编辑器来制作游戏地形。地图中的每种类型的瓦片都有一个称为“id”的属性,其中一个已知字符串作为值。
我正在使用 Slick2d 的方法:
TiledMap.getTileProperty(int tileID, java.lang.String propertyName, java.lang.String def)
获得单个瓷砖的属性。我相信我的实现是有效的,但是有人知道“def”字段应该是什么吗?我认为 propertyName 应该是“id”,而 tileID 应该是 getTileId 方法。
非常感谢!